The Importance of Diet on Semen Taste

The dietary choices you make can greatly influence the taste of semen. Here’s how different food groups can affect flavor:

  • Fruits: Fresh fruits, especially those high in natural sugars, can sweeten the taste of semen. Fruits like pineapple, watermelon, and kiwi are particularly effective.
  • Vegetables: Leafy greens and vegetables like spinach and celery can help to neutralize any unpleasant flavors.
  • Spices and Herbs: Certain herbs, like parsley and mint, can enhance the freshness of semen.
  • Processed Foods: Foods high in sugar and refined carbohydrates can lead to a more bitter taste, so it’s wise to limit these.

Hydration: The Key to Better Flavor

Staying well-hydrated is crucial not only for overall health but also for improving semen taste. Dehydration can lead to a more concentrated and potentially unpleasant flavor. Aim to drink plenty of water throughout the day. Here are some hydration tips:

  • Drink at least 8 glasses of water daily.
  • Incorporate hydrating foods into your diet, such as cucumbers and oranges.
  • Avoid excessive caffeine and alcohol, as they can dehydrate the body.

Nutrition: Foods to Embrace and Avoid

Nutrition plays a pivotal role in enhancing semen taste. Here are some recommendations:

Foods to Embrace

  • Pineapple: Known for its sweet flavor and ability to improve semen taste.
  • Celery: Acts as a natural deodorizer.
  • Apples: High in fiber and water content, they help maintain hydration.
  • Cinnamon: Can add a pleasant flavor to your diet.

Foods to Avoid

  • Garlic and Onions: These can lead to a stronger, pungent taste.
  • Caffeine and Alcohol: Excessive consumption can lead to dehydration.
  • Processed and Sugary Foods: Can contribute to a bitter flavor.
